I throw stone and wood, all at the same time. My aim is to reap either food or territories. What am I? AnswerA WoomeraA woomera is an Aboriginal spear-throwing device. It is made of wood and is used as a spear thrower, but has a sharp flake of stone attached to the end onto which the spear is attached. It can be used as a hunting tool, or else in war with neighbouring tribes. The "stone and wood" the woomera throws is, of course, the spear. The length is made of wood, whilst the point is made from stone. Hide What Next?
